Man threw pie at Haywards Heath train station worker

A man threw a pie at a worker at Haywards Heath railway station, a court heard.

Ricky John Rice, 40, pleaded guilty to assault by beating and not guilty to racially aggravated abuse when he appeared at Crawley Magistrates’ Court on Wednesday (June 10).

The court heard he threw pie at the gateway worker on April 1.

The assault matter was adjourned after JPs heard he allegedlyl racially abused the same worker two days later.

He was released on conditional bail to be tried at Horsham Magistrates’ Court on July 16.

He was not to go to Haywards Heath railway station and its immediate surroundings.
